Heater/climate control

Used the heat last night and it wasn\'t even a cold night (only 59F) and had to crank it up to 80 to feel any heat coming out. Is this normal? Even then it wasn\'t super warm. Anyone else have this problem? In my mini 70 is the most I ever need to get some warmth in the cabin.
